In Ellis County, where Bardwell is located, there were 58 drug-related arrests recorded in 2022.
Ellis County reported a 12% increase in opioid-related hospital visits from 2020 to 2022.
Bardwell accounted for 5% of the Ellis County's methamphetamine seizures in 2022.
In 2021, 9% of high school students in Ellis County admitted to using prescription drugs without a prescription.
The rate of marijuana use among teenagers in Ellis County was estimated at 18% in 2022.
Ellis County, including Bardwell, saw a 15% increase in drug overdose deaths in 2022.
Employers in Bardwell, TX, adhere to state guidelines regarding workplace drug policies, often involving pre-employment, random, and post-accident drug testing to ensure a drug-free work environment Texas Workforce Commission. These measures are intended to maintain safety and productivity at work.
Additionally, some businesses collaborate with local health organizations to provide educational seminars and support services for employees, highlighting the importance of creating a supportive and informed workplace culture that actively addresses substance misuse issues.
The local government in Bardwell, TX, has been actively working to mitigate drug issues by collaborating with the Ellis County Sheriff's Office to enhance law enforcement efforts. This collaboration aims to curtail the distribution and use of illegal substances through strategic initiatives Ellis County Sheriff's Office.
At the state level, Texas implements comprehensive substance abuse prevention programs through the Texas Health and Human Services Commission, which offers education, treatment, and prevention strategies Texas Health and Human Services. These efforts focus on reducing the incidence of drug abuse by promoting healthy community standards.
In recent years, Bardwell has experienced several significant drug busts, including a major operation in 2023 where local law enforcement seized a large quantity of methamphetamine from a suspected distribution hub. The operation involved collaboration between state and local agencies to effectively dismantle the trafficking network.
The Bardwell Police Department has been proactive in conducting community outreach programs aimed at raising awareness about the dangers of drug abuse. These events often include collaboration with community leaders and neighboring police departments to foster a united front against drug-related activities.
